BLUE CHEESE STUFFED DATES



Blue Cheese Stuffed Dates image

This savory Blue Cheese Stuffed Dates recipe is a delicious party appetizer that you can make with only two ingredients!

Provided by Ginnie

Categories     Appetizer

Time 20m

Number Of Ingredients 2

24 dried dates ((look for California or Medjool))
1/4 pound blue cheese

Steps:

  • Cut dates from end to end (but not all the way through). If dates still have seeds, remove and discard them.
  • Slice cheese into 24 pieces.
  • Insert cheese into sliced dates, pressing slightly to fill cavity.
  • Serve dates immediately or refrigerate until ready to eat. Enjoy!

BACON WRAPPED DATES STUFFED WITH BLUE CHEESE



Bacon Wrapped Dates Stuffed with Blue Cheese image

Dates are stuffed with blue cheese, wrapped in bacon and baked until crisp. These are delicious and very easy to make for a party. You can serve them at room temperature, so it is okay to make a few hours in advance!

Provided by WINEANDCHEESE

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Pork     Bacon     Appetizers

Time 1h

Yield 32

Number Of Ingredients 3

1 pound sliced bacon, cut in half
1 pound pitted dates
4 ounces blue cheese

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
  • Slice dates in half, and open them up. Pinch off pieces of blue cheese, and place them into the center of the dates. Close the halves of the dates, and wrap a half-slice of bacon around the outside. Secure each one with a toothpick. Arrange in a baking dish or on a baking sheet with sides to catch any grease.
  • Bake for 30 to 40 minutes in the preheated oven, or until the bacon is crisp. Turn dates over after the first 20 minutes for even cooking.

BLUE CHEESE STUFFED DATES



BLUE CHEESE STUFFED DATES image

The rich saltiness of blue cheese pairs perfectly with sticky sweet dates. Wrapped in a thin layer of prosciutto, these classy appetizers are guaranteed to wow at your next dinner party.

Categories     Starters

Yield Makes 24.

Number Of Ingredients 5

5 oz (150 g) blue cheese
24 pitted whole Medjool dates
24 pickled jalapeno pepper slices
12 slices prosciutto, halved lengthwise
2 tsp extra-virgin olive oil

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 375°F.
  • Cut cheese into 24 cubes. Slit each date lengthwise, being careful not to cut in half. Open each date slightly and put in 1 cube of cheese and 1 jalapeno pepper slice. Place 1 filled date on one end of each half slice of prosciutto. Roll up prosciutto slices, jelly-roll fashion, enclosing filled date.
  • Place wrapped dates, seam side down, in a single layer in a parchment paper-lined rimmed baking sheet. Brush tops with oil. Bake until dates are warmed and cheese is softened, about 10 - 12 minutes. Serve warm.

WARM DATES WITH BLUE CHEESE AND PROSCIUTTO



Warm Dates with Blue Cheese and Prosciutto image

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     side-dish

Time 30m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 3

24 large dried Medjool dates with pits (14 ounces)
6 ounces sharp blue cheese, such as Bleu d'Auvergne
1/4 pound thinly sliced prosciutto (8 to 10 large slices)

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
  • With a small paring knife, slit each date lengthwise and spread open just enough to remove the pit while leaving the date intact. Fill the cavity of each date with a small piece of blue cheese and fold the date over the cheese, pressing it back into its original shape.
  • Cut a strip of prosciutto as wide as each date is long and wrap it around twice, enclosing the date almost completely. Place the dates on a sheet pan and bake for about 8 minutes, until the prosciutto is browned and the cheese starts to melt.
  • Cool slightly and serve warm.

BLUE CHEESE AND PECAN STUFFED DATES



Blue Cheese and Pecan Stuffed Dates image

Per Whole Foods' website, "To ease the party rush, make the filling for these dates a few days in advance, keeping in mind that the flavor will get stronger over time. For a vegetarian version omit the bacon and sauté the onions in olive oil instead of the bacon grease."

Provided by januarybride

Categories     < 30 Mins

Time 30m

Yield 24 appetizers, 12 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

4 slices bacon
1/2 small red onion, chopped
3 tablespoons orange juice
1/2 cup blue cheese, crumbles
2 1/2 ounces cream cheese (light or fat free are fine)
1/2 cup chopped pecans, divided
24 pitted dates

Steps:

  • Cook bacon in a large skillet over medium heat until crisp. Transfer to drain on paper towels, reserving 1/2 teaspoon bacon grease in skillet.
  • Add onion and cook over medium heat until softened, 3 to 4 minutes. Add orange juice and cook, scraping up any browned bits, until liquid is evaporated, 1 to 2 minutes more.
  • Transfer onion to a medium bowl and let cool.
  • Crumble bacon into the onions. Add cheeses and half of the pecans. Stir well to combine.
  • Stuff each date with a heaping teaspoon of the mixture and top with remaining pecans.
